A digital health services provider in London is seeking a Learning and Development Coordinator to oversee compliance training and support employee learning initiatives. This role involves managing the Learning Management Platform, curating training resources, and enhancing internal communications.

The ideal candidate will possess strong organizational, communication, and stakeholder management skills, offering an annual salary of up to £35,000 with extensive benefits including health insurance and flexible working options.
